Director of MarketingPosition OverviewThe Director of Marketing is responsible for developing and executing comprehensive marketing strategies that enhance brand awareness, drive customer engagement, and increase market share. This role involves leading a team of marketing professionals, managing budgets, and collaborating with cross-functional teams to achieve business objectives.Key ResponsibilitiesDevelop and implement marketing strategies to enhance brand visibility and growth.Lead and mentor a team of marketing professionals to execute campaigns effectively.Conduct market research to identify trends, customer needs, and competitive landscape.Manage digital marketing initiatives, including SEO, content creation, and social media marketing.Oversee campaign management and measure the effectiveness of marketing efforts using analytics.Collaborate with sales and product teams to align marketing strategies with business goals.Utilize ERP and CRM systems to improve customer engagement and retention.Develop and manage the marketing budget, ensuring optimal allocation of resources.QualificationsBachelor's degree in Marketing, Business Administration, or a related field; Master's degree preferred.Proven experience in marketing management, preferably in a leadership role.Strong background in brand management and digital marketing.Excellent analytical skills and experience with marketing analytics tools.Proficiency in project management and campaign management methodologies.Familiarity with HubSpot and other marketing automation tools.Strong commun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to lead teams effectively.Email Your Resume In Word ToLooking forward to receiving your resume through our website and going over the position with you.
